Background: NFL-NFLPA Collusion Case

The collusion case stemmed from suspicions that NFL teams, under league guidance, worked together to prevent fully-guaranteed contracts for top players—an issue brought to national attention during star quarterback negotiations. The New York Times provides a comprehensive overview of the legal context. Such collusion could violate the collective bargaining agreement and directly threaten player financial security.

Key Points of the Secret Agreement

The agreement between the NFL and NFLPA included a non-disclosure clause, effectively pausing litigation and concealing the final ruling from the public. Significantly, one provision allows the NFLPA to file an appeal within a six-month window post-ruling. NFLPA's Right to Appeal: What Does It Mean?

The NFLPA's right to appeal, negotiated even after the secret agreement, is critical. This power means that player advocates have not lost recourse—even after months have passed. Challenging a ruling after such a delay is unprecedented and could set a new legal standard for future player-league negotiations. Examples from Recent Cases

Recent NFL contract negotiations for high-profile quarterbacks like Lamar Jackson have reignited attention on collusion possibilities. When teams seem to uniformly resist fully-guaranteed deals, experts and fans debate whether secret pacts influence negotiations.
